Prism Casino has gained a reputation for all the wrong reasons. Players across multiple platforms report delayed withdrawals, ignored customer service requests, and deceptive bonus terms. Is Prism Casino a legitimate operation, or is it a scam? Let’s dive into the complaints.
Withdrawals: A Waiting Game With No End?
One of the most alarming patterns among Prism Casino complaints is the struggle to cash out winnings. Players describe endless delays, unresponsive support, and outright denial of payments without proper justification.
“I requested a withdrawal via Bitcoin. They asked for my ID, a bank statement, and proof of address—all of which I sent. Weeks later, nothing. Every time I contact support, they give me the same generic answer: ‘Your request is being processed.'”
The casino is also known for enforcing strict terms and conditions that players claim are used as excuses to deny payments. “I met all the wagering requirements, but they claimed I violated their ‘bonus terms’—which were never explained upfront.”
Customer Support or Customer Avoidance?
Many players describe their interactions with Prism Casino’s support team as frustrating and fruitless. Complaints indicate that responses are either generic, copy-pasted messages or entirely ignored.
“They have no real support system. I sent multiple emails and waited hours for chat responses, only to get told the same scripted line: ‘We are looking into your case.'”
Misleading Bonus Terms That Void Winnings
A common tactic among rogue casinos is to offer attractive bonuses with hidden conditions that make cashing out nearly impossible. Prism Casino appears to follow this pattern, as players report their winnings being voided due to ambiguous rules.
“I played through my bonus and met the requirements. When I tried to withdraw, they claimed I had exceeded the max bet limit, but this was never disclosed!” (Trustpilot)
